Hcen 3w Cmh 4545 Smd 395nm 385nm 365nm Uv Led For Printer
Features 1. CMH real inorganic package 2. Hermetic package 3. Dimension 4.5mm×4.5mm×2.9mm 4. Long operating life 5. High reliability 6. Superior ESD protection 7. RoHS compliant Applications 1. Fluorescent spectroscopy 2. Sensors and monitors 3. Bio-analysis/detection 4. Phototherapy 5. UV curing Product Description Characteristics of UV LED (1) Absolute Maximum Ratings at TA=25°C
(1) Electrical / Optical Characteristics Ta=25℃ RH=40%
Notes: 1.Peak wavelength measurement tolerance:±3nm 2.Radiant flux measurement tolerance:±10% 3.Φe is the total radiant Flux as measured with an integrated sphere 4.Forward voltage measurement tolerance:±3% 5.Rth is the thermal resistance between chip junction to PCB board bottom

Parameter | Symbol | Rating | Units |
Input Power | Pi | 3 | W |
DC Forward Current | IF | 700 | mA |
Junction Temperature | Tj | 125 | °C |
Operating Temperature Range | Topr | -40°C To +85°C | |
Storage Temperature Range | Tstg | -40°C To +100°C |
Parameter | Symbol | Min. | Typ. | Max. | Units |
Peak Wavelength[1] | λp | — | 395 | — | nm |
Radiation Flux [2](500mA) | Φe[3] | 700 | — | 800 | mW |
Forward Voltage [4] | VF | — | 3.4 | 3.8 | V |
Radiation Flux [2](700mA) | Φe[3] | 1000 | — | 1200 | mW |
Forward Voltage [4] | VF | — | 3.6 | 4.0 | V |
Thermal Resistance[5] | Rth | — | 10 | — | °C/W |
Thermal Resistance[5] | Rth | — | 12 | — | °C/W |
Spectrum Half Width | Δλ | — | 14 | — | nm |
View Angle | θ1/2 | — | 60 | — | deg |
